  • Patent number: 6666683
    Abstract: A dental ring for use in installing interproximal fillings in the teeth of human patients in a dental office. In its most fundamental embodiment, the dental ring exhibits a circular ring comprised of metal which includes a gap formed in the ring for defining a first terminal end and a second terminal end. A pair of downward extending parallel flanges includes a first parallel flange extending from the first terminal end and a second parallel flange extending from the second terminal end where the parallel flanges serve to separate a decayed tooth from an adjacent tooth. Finally, a protuberance is formed onto an interior surface of one of the parallel flanges for securing a matrix foil about the decayed tooth. In an alternative embodiment, a protuberance is formed onto an interior surface of each of the first and second parallel flanges for securing a matrix foil about the decayed tooth.
